CSSとは

PHPz
PHPzオリジナル
2023-04-23 09:19:131724ブラウズ

CSS (Cascading Style Sheets) は、Web ページのスタイルとレイアウトを制御するために使用されるマークアップ言語です。 CSS を使用すると、Web ページのコンテンツとスタイルを分離できるため、Web デザインがより柔軟で制御しやすくなり、Web サイトのユーザー エクスペリエンスとアクセス速度が向上します。

CSS の歴史は、Web ページのスタイルとレイアウトが HTML タグを通じて実装された 1990 年代初頭に遡ります。この方法の欠点は、Web ページのデザインとレイアウトの機能が制限され、ページの複雑さと読み込み時間が増加することです。インターネットの発展に伴い、Web デザインに対する人々の要求も日々高まっているため、Web ページのスタイルとレイアウトを実装するためのより効率的かつ柔軟な方法が必要です。

1996 年に、W3C (World Wide Web Consortium) は CSS 仕様の最初のバージョンをリリースし、CSS の開発プロセスを開始しました。その後、CSS は広く使用されるようになり、継続的な更新と改善により、徐々に Web デザインに不可欠な部分になってきました。

CSS の動作原理は比較的単純です。セレクターを通じて HTML 要素を選択し、これらの要素のスタイルを設定します。 CSS スタイル シートには一連のスタイル宣言が含まれており、それぞれのスタイル宣言は属性と属性値で構成されます。たとえば、段落のスタイルを定義できます:

p {
color: red;
font-size: 16px;
margin: 10px;
}

この例では、セレクターは「p」で、すべての段落要素を選択することを意味します。このスタイルは、色、フォント サイズ、余白の 3 つのプロパティを定義します。こうすると、すべての段落要素が同じスタイルになります。

CSS の利点は、その分離にあります。HTML は Web ページの構造を担当し、CSS は Web ページのスタイルを担当します。この分離によりいくつかの利点がもたらされますが、最も注目に値するのはメンテナンスの容易さです。 CSS を使用しないと、Web ページのスタイルを変更する場合、各 HTML 要素のスタイルを変更する必要があり、非常に面倒です。 CSS を使用すると、スタイル シート内の特定のスタイル ステートメントを変更するだけで Web ページ全体のスタイルを制御できるため、メンテナンス作業が大幅に簡素化されます。

さらに、CSS は次のこともできます。

  • ページの読み込み速度の向上: CSS スタイル シートをキャッシュして複数の Web ページ間で再利用できるため、ブラウザとサーバーの必要性が軽減されます。ページ間で転送されるデータ量により、ページの読み込み速度が向上します。
  • 検索エンジンの最適化の向上: CSS スタイル シートを使用すると、HTML コードの構造がより簡潔かつ明確になるため、検索エンジンの Web ページ分析能力が向上し、Web サイトのトラフィックが増加します。
  • アクセシビリティの向上: CSS は、さまざまなデバイスやユーザーにさまざまなレイアウトとスタイルを提供することで、Web サイトのアクセシビリティと使いやすさを向上させることができます。

つまり、CSS は現代の Web デザインに不可欠な要素であり、スタイルと構造の分離、保守性とアクセシビリティの向上など、インターネットのさらなる発展にさらなる恩恵をもたらしています。 。

以上がCSSとはの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。